无法连接本地或远程Docker

更新时间:
复制为 MD 格式

如果您需要使用远程机器上的Docker,或者您本地使用的是Windows操作系统的Docker,可能会出现连接失败的情况。

Symptoms

SettingsAlibaba Cloud Toolkit > Docker > Docker页面中,单击Test Connection后弹出Docker Connection Test报错信息。

报错信息为Connection refused: connect,即尝试连接127.0.0.1:2375时失败,表示Docker Daemon未暴露TCP端口2375的服务。

Causes

Docker的默认设置中,没有暴露DaemonTCP端口2375。

Solutions

  1. 进入DockerSettings界面,单击左侧导航栏中的General,勾选Expose daemon on tcp://localhost:2375 without TLS
  2. 重启Docker Daemon。